Getting your new site indexed by Google and other search engines fast is
everyone's dream. I see many people complaining that their sites are not
indexed by Google months after of going live. Ironically it is possible to
get your site indexed by Google within a week by following these simple
tips:
- Feedburner- Use RSS Syndication, Add your RSS
feed to Feedburner.
- Netscape- Submit an article from your blog or
website to Netscape.
- Digg- Digg a post from your site or have
somebody else digg your posts.
- Google Webmasters Console- Add your site to the
Google Webmasters Console.
- Technorati-Submit your site to Technorati and
tag your posts.
- BlogCatalog-Submit your blog to BlogCatalog and MyBlogLog.
- Stumbleupon-Submit your site to Stumbleupon and
other social bookmarking sites.
- DigitalPoint Forums-Post your link into the
"Reviews" folder at DigitalPoint Forums.
- Flickr-Submit a photo album to Flickr and add
your URL in your Flickr.com profile.
- Blog directories - Add your
site to a few blog directories like BlogRateDirectory.
- Video Submission-Create and submit a Video to
you tube and other video Directories, including a link to your Blog.
- Google Adsense -Add Google Adsense to your
site.
- Recommend Us- submit your articles to Recommend
Us.
- Do not stuff your site with hidden keywords.
- Do not use email spam to promote your site.
- Do not use pre-written articles or otherwise duplicate
content.
- Don't spam other peoples blogs or forums.
- Please note black hat methods out there can hurt more than help
any site in the eyes of Google.
